Question 5​ Mrs.Roque plots points A, B, C on a grid​ ​ ​ ​ ​ [3]









I.​ Plot the following points on the graph and label the letters.​
​ A (− 3, 3)​ ​ B (2, 3)​ C (− 3, − 2)​ ​
II.​ What should the coordinates of point D be so that the points A, B, C and D can form a
rectangle?

​ ​ D = (...…. , ...….)

III.​ Use a pencil and ruler to join the points and form a rectangle.
IV.​ Plot the point ‘E’ which is 3 units below ‘B’ on the graph. ​
Write the coordinates of the point E.​
​ ​ ​ ​ ​ ​ ​ ​ E = (...…. , ...….)
